President on ethanol plan: “I don’t deny there are things to rethink”

April 9, 2019 by Staff News Writer

President Carlos Alvarado, did not rule out that his administration must rethink aspects of the project to offer super gasoline with 8% ethanol from May or early June.

This Monday, amidst the criticism against this project by various sectors, the president advocated that the discussion in this regard be made in light of scientific and technical assessments and not only in the midst of ideological or political issues.

Last Thursday Alvarado defended this plan. The president said that this type of gasoline has advantages in relation to its quality and that it generates lower polluting emissions. He assured that the country should take this leap if it wants to be an innovative nation.

Ethanol is obtained through the fermentation of sugars. It can be used as fuel or as a mixture in various amounts with gasoline to reduce the consumption of fossil fuels and thus cause a less polluting effect on the environment.

However, it potentially translates into a higher price for consumers.
